Arunachal celebrates 35th Statehood Day

Guwahati News Desk: Arunachal Pradesh celebrates its 35th Statehood Day on Saturday as the Chief Minister of Arunachal Pradesh Pema Khandu was present and inaugurated the celebration event organized by the state government.

CM Khandu celebrated the event by promoting the pride culture and tradition with the native people.

In the year February 20 of 1987, Arunachal Pradesh became a full-fledged State officially. On a precious day Prime Minister of India Narendra Modi greeted the wonderful people of Arunachal Pradesh on the special occasion of their Statehood Day.

PM Modi says, “The people of this state are known for their culture, courage and strong commitment to India’s development”.
